Nexplanon® is the brand name of the etonogestrel implant prescribed in the UK at present. Etonogestrel works mainly by stopping ovulation (the release of an egg from the ovary). Web8 de ago. de 2024 · The procedure to remove Nexplanon is similar to the one for insertion. A shot of a numbing agent such as lidocaine will be given under the skin. Once the area is sufficiently numb, an incision is made to remove the small implant. The process typically takes longer than insertion because they doctor will have to locate the implant before …

Due to the risk of thromboembolism associated with pregnancy and immediately following delivery, NEXPLANON should not be used prior to 21 days postpartum.
